Every once in a while, I have to write a big gnarly query like
cursor.execute("""
select *
from table1
where (%s) > 99
and ...
""",
[a, a, b, b, c, c, a, a, b])
The point being that I have to repeat lots of parameters because I use
them in several where-clauses.
It would make these queries vastly easier to read and debug if I could
pass in bound variables as a dictionary, rather than as a tuple.
Is this possible?
